How Often Should I Charge My Golf Cart Battery?
Understanding Charging Cycles
A charging cycle refers to the process of charging a battery from 0% to 100% and then using it until it is fully depleted. Understanding charging cycles is essential because each battery has a limited number of cycles before it starts to degrade.
By carefully managing these cycles, you can maximize the life of your golf cart battery and ensure consistent performance over time.
Charging cycles can vary significantly based on usage patterns and battery technologies. For most golf cart batteries, manufacturers recommend charging the battery after every use to maintain its health. Avoid deep discharges, as they can reduce the total number of effective charging cycles the battery can deliver.
Moreover, utilizing a smart charger designed for your specific golf cart battery type can optimize the charging process. These chargers monitor the state of charge and automatically adjust the current, reducing the chances of overcharging or undercharging. Understanding and managing these charging cycles is pivotal for the longevity of your golf cart battery.
Regular Charging Tips
To maximize the lifespan of your golf cart battery, it’s advisable to charge the battery after every use. Even if your golf cart has only been used for a short period, topping off the charge can prevent the battery from discharging too deeply. This practice is particularly important for lead-acid batteries, which can suffer from sulfation if left in a discharged state for too long.
Using a quality charger that is specifically made for golf cart batteries is also crucial. A good charger will have features like automatic shut-off to prevent overcharging, which can damage the cells and reduce the battery’s lifespan. Many modern chargers also include a maintenance mode, which keeps the battery at an optimal charge level when the cart is not in use.
It’s also important to ensure that connections between the battery and the charger are clean and secure to ensure efficient charging. By paying attention to these simple yet effective charging habits, you can significantly extend the operational life of your golf cart battery. Maintenance Required for Golf Cart Batteries
Cleaning and Inspection
Regular cleaning and inspection of your golf cart battery are vital steps in maintaining its functionality and extending its lifespan. Accumulated dirt, corrosion, and debris on the battery’s surface can impede performance and create safety hazards. To clean your battery, use a mixture of baking soda and water to scrub down terminal connections and neutralize any acid corrosion that may be present.
A thorough inspection should accompany every cleaning session, focusing on identifying any signs of wear, such as cracks or leaks. Look for signs of corrosion, such as rust or a greenish powder on the terminals, and address these promptly. Such damage may indicate the need for professional maintenance or even replacement of the battery.
Watering the Battery Cells
Watering the battery cells involves checking and maintaining the appropriate water levels in your golf cart’s battery. The water within the cells plays a crucial role in the chemical reactions that generate electricity. Low water levels can lead to cell damage and decreased battery capacity.
To properly maintain your battery water levels, use only distilled water to top off each cell to the recommended level. It’s essential to avoid overfilling, as this can cause acid spills and damage to nearby components. If water levels are maintained correctly, the battery’s efficiency remains high, and its lifespan can be extended.
How Storage Conditions Affect Your Golf Cart Battery Lifespan
Optimal Storage Conditions
Storage conditions play a critical role in the longevity of your golf cart battery. Batteries stored in extreme temperatures, whether hot or cold, can experience accelerated degradation. Therefore, it is advisable to store your golf cart and battery in a dry environment at moderate temperatures, ideally between 50°F and 77°F.
Avoiding direct sunlight and areas with high humidity levels can prevent corrosion and other forms of battery deterioration. A climate-controlled space is optimal, as it reduces thermal fluctuations that can impact battery chemistry. Proper storage can also mitigate the risk of self-discharge, which is when a battery loses charge while not in use.
Long-term Storage Tips
For long-term battery storage, a few additional steps can help maintain battery health. First, charge the battery fully before storage to prevent sulfation—a common issue when batteries are left partially charged. Using a maintenance charge or a trickle charger can keep the battery at optimal power levels during extended periods without use.
It’s also recommended to disconnect the battery from the golf cart to avoid any parasitic power drain. Ensuring that the battery terminals are clean and free from corrosion before storing helps maintain a good electrical connection when reinstalled. These steps minimize the risk of damage during storage and keep your battery ready for action once removed.
